Amr / Amhar (Mabinogion) / Anir
According to Nennius, Arthur had a son named Amr, though all he says of him is that Arthur killed him.
Nennius says that Arthur killed him at Archenfield and that he was buried
under a mound called Licat Anir. Nennius claims to have visited the grave, which had the strange property of changing size, a property he says he personally
checked out and verified.
